Jacob Hashimoto creates mesmerizing and intricate installations through repetition and composition. Each work comprises thousands of hand-built kites made of bamboo and Japanese paper, suspended together into complex assemblages that seem to float through the air. Blending sculpture, design, and environment, these kites form clusters, some blank or in solid colors, others layered with colorful collaged-paper graphics. At SFMOMA, Hashimoto will create the largest work of his career, mixing nearly 75,000 elements into a cloud canopy that will cover the Roberts Family Gallery floor to ceiling and wall to wall.

Join Here: https://ow.ly/msoH50WCu0K In this segment of Notorious Mass Effect, Analytic Dreamz breaks down Jennifer Lopez's “On the Floor” featuring Pitbull and its unexpected 2026 Billboard resurgence. Originally released in 2011 as a global dance anthem interpolating Kaoma's “Lambada,” the track peaked at No. 3 on the Hot 100, No. 2 on Hot Latin Songs, and No. 1 in over 18 countries, accumulating 17+ million worldwide sales, 8× Platinum RIAA certification, and more than 1 billion Spotify streams. Fifteen years later, a viral Off Campus Halloween scene propelled it back onto charts at No. 117 Global 200 and No. 80 Global Excl. U.S. with 15.1 million weekly streams. In the 1920s, workers clearing a hidden dungeon beneath an Irish castle discovered so many human bones they needed horse carts to remove them. An estimated 150 skeletons had been thrown into the pit—some onto spikes waiting below. Then, near the bottom, they found something that shouldn't have been there: a pocket watch manufactured in the 1800s. Someone had apparently still been using the medieval oubliette centuries after the Middle Ages ended. And that's only the beginning. Murdered priests, poisoned mercenaries, ghostly children, a woman in red, and a grotesque entity whose arrival is supposedly announced by the smell of a rotting corpse all belong to the history and folklore of Leap Castle. Lisa Liu, Corporate Marketing and Communications Manager at Stellar Cyber, connects with ITSPmagazine on the floor at Black Hat USA 2026 in Las Vegas. What are buyers asking for now that the RSAC Conference noise has settled? Data. Liu says people have had time to run their own research, look at what vendors offer, and come back using specific keywords and asking for something behind the marketing. Does a more skeptical audience make the conversation harder? Liu describes the opposite. She says people are pushing back on claims they hear, which presses vendors to prove at a higher standard that a technology does what it says it does. Feedback arrives more specific, and the exchange moves from explaining to planning as people ask how a capability could work in their environment. The reply she calls validating is the customer who reports the product did what it was said it would do, giving analysts their time back and helping teams work more efficiently. What makes Black Hat different for a company that works the major events? Ask people what they are looking for and they will tell you. Liu says pain points here are felt daily and described plainly, and that candor is feedback the company works to internalize and make productive. Looking ahead, she says new product releases are coming, with new features and expansions of what customers have responded to, and that Stellar Cyber will share them on its website and on LinkedIn. What happens when a patient can't communicate with the team caring for them? On this episode of the Elevate Care podcast, host Christin Stanford talks with Erin Dougherty Cieszynski, Manager of Guest Relations and Patient Experience at Main Line Health, about what language access looks like once a policy meets a patient in an exam room. This conversation is part two of a series with Main Line Health, following a leadership-level discussion on operational strategy with Suzanne Smith. Check out part one! Erin brings over 12 years of patient advocacy experience to a conversation grounded in real moments from the floor: emergency department visits, registration desks, and the quiet handoffs between nurse, patient, and family. She walks through how Main Line Health moved from reactive interpreter use to automatic activation, why a universal sign-on changed adoption rates among clinicians, and how something as simple as a badge buddy can close a communication gap before it becomes a safety risk. Erin also shares how an ASL interpreter helped identify a hearing-impaired patient as a victim of human trafficking, connecting the dots between language access, patient safety, and trust. Throughout, she reframes language services as a driver of stronger patient outcomes, better satisfaction scores, and increased community referrals, not just a regulatory requirement. Key Takeaways Language access should be automatic at the start of care, not a last resort. Reducing friction through universal app sign-on, badge buddies, and dual handsets drives faster clinician adoption. Patients who feel heard are more likely to return, refer others, and engage in preventive care. Language access touches the entire patient journey, from registration through discharge and follow-up. Strong interpreter access supports both patient safety and staff satisfaction. Health systems should expect deeper digital integration and a shift toward population-mapped language access strategy. What began as one handmade bed in a garage has grown into a global movement that has changed the lives of hundreds of thousands of children. In this episode of It Happened To Me, hosts Cathy Gildenhorn and Beth Glassman speak with Luke Mickelson, founder of Sleep in Heavenly Peace, a nonprofit guided by the mission: “No kid sleeps on the floor in our town.” Luke shares the personal journey behind the organization, from his upbringing in small-town Idaho to building what has become the largest bed-building charity in the world. He explains what inspired him to build that first bed, what families have taught him about need and resilience, and why a safe place to sleep can profoundly affect a child's dignity, emotional well-being, physical health, and ability to thrive. The conversation also explores the ripple effects of service, the challenges of leading a rapidly growing nonprofit, and how ordinary people can create extraordinary change by responding to the needs directly in front of them. The murder trial of Lindsay Clancy moved into some of its most graphic territory today, with Massachusetts State Police case officer Joshua McKelligan testifying about the crime scene video he captured inside the Duxbury, Massachusetts home just hours after the killings. Clancy is accused of strangling her three children — 5-year-old Cora, 3-year-old Dawson, and 7-month-old Callan — with exercise bands inside the family's Summer Street home on January 24, 2023. She faces three counts of murder and three counts of strangulation, has pleaded not guilty, and is mounting an insanity defense built on claims of severe postpartum psychosis and psychiatric overmedication, led by attorney Kevin Reddington.McKelligan told jurors he entered the home in the early morning of January 25 to document the master bedroom on video, footage played in court today that centered on blood spatters and smears, a knife, and the window from which Clancy allegedly jumped. The blood, he testified, was on the floors — not the walls. He also described a bloody handprint discovered outside that window, and testified that Patrick Clancy personally handed him pill bottles from the home.Prosecutors are expected to argue Clancy understood the nature of her actions despite the defense's mental-health claims. After the killings, Clancy allegedly attempted suicide by jumping from that second-story window, leaving her paralyzed from the waist down. Patrick Clancy was out running errands at the time and has since relocated to Manhattan.
